The TW Solar 470W TWMNH-48HE470 Full Black module delivers 23.5% efficiency in a sleek, all black dual glass panel built for Australian rooftops.
N-Type TNC 2.0 monocrystalline cells, 2.0mm glass on both faces and a 30 year performance warranty, from the world's largest producer of solar cells.
23.5% efficiency
470W from a compact 1762 x 1134mm panel, so you fit more capacity on the same roof space.
Dual 2.0mm glass
Glass on both faces instead of a polymer backsheet, for stronger moisture and UV resistance over decades.
25 + 30 year warranty
25 year product warranty and 30 year linear performance warranty, backed by a Tier 1 manufacturer.
Clean Energy Council (CEC) Approved Product: What's This?
CEC approval means this module is eligible for STC rebates under the Small-scale Renewable Energy Scheme when installed by an SAA accredited installer.
Tested for Australian conditions
Certified to salt mist Level 8, the highest rating, for coastal installations. Hail tested with 45mm hailstones at 110km/h, larger than a golf ball. Cyclone tested and certified for the Northern Territory and Australia's toughest wind zones. Static load rated to 6000Pa on the front and 4000Pa on the rear, and it operates from -40C to +70C.
Latest generation N-Type TNC 2.0 cells
TNC 2.0 is TW Solar's next generation N-Type cell technology. Compared to the previous generation it offers higher efficiency, better low light performance and a stronger high temperature coefficient of -0.28%/C for Pmax, which means less output lost on hot Australian afternoons.

Quick Specs
- Model: TWMNH-48HE470
- Rated Power (Pmax): 470W
- Module Efficiency: 23.5%
- Open Circuit Voltage (Voc): 36.55V
- Short Circuit Current (Isc): 15.95A
- Voltage at Max Power (Vmp): 30.8V
- Current at Max Power (Imp): 15.26A
- Cell Type: TNC N-Type monocrystalline, 96 cells (6 x 16)
- Dimensions: 1762 x 1134 x 30mm
- Weight: 22.8kg
- Front Glass: 2.0mm AR coated semi tempered glass
- Rear Glass: 2.0mm semi tempered glass
- Frame: Black anodised aluminium alloy
- Junction Box: IP68 rated, 3 diodes
- Cable (including connector): 1200mm
- Operating Temperature: -40C to +70C
- Maximum System Voltage: 1500V DC
- Maximum Series Fuse Rating: 30A
- Maximum Static Load: 6000Pa front / 4000Pa rear
- Temperature Coefficient (Pmax): -0.28%/C
- Temperature Coefficient (Voc): -0.24%/C
- Temperature Coefficient (Isc): +0.046%/C
- Power Output Tolerance: 0 to +3W
- Fire Class Rating: Class C
- Warranty: 25 year product / 30 year performance
- Certifications: IEC 61215 (2021), IEC 61730 (2023), IEC 62941, ISO 9001, ISO 14001, ISO 45001, ISO 50001

About The Brand:
TW (TongWei) Solar is a vertically integrated manufacturer of core solar products. They are the world's biggest solar cell and polysilicon manufacturer, with a 2024 cell capacity of over 140GW. As a Tier 1 manufacturer, they are one of the few vertically integrated PV manufacturers with a clean value chain in production, independently verified by TUV Rheinland. That control over the whole journey, from refining polysilicon to assembling the finished module, is what lets them stand behind a 30 year performance warranty with confidence.

Installation of Hardwired Electrical Products
in Australia
When it comes to the installation of hardwired electrical products in Australia, it is important to be aware of the regulations and guidelines in place to ensure safety and compliance. As per the Electrical Safety Act, installations operating at ELV (Extra Low Voltage) levels of 120 VDC (Ripple Free) and below may be installed by individuals with the necessary knowledge and skills.
However, it is crucial to note that installations operating above ELV levels require the expertise of licensed electricians and experienced installers. Products falling under this category are not suitable for DIY (Do-It-Yourself) installation and must be handled by professionals. This includes, but is not limited to, DC solar arrays operating above 120 VDC and hardwired outputs of inverters and similar products converting ELV levels to AC voltage levels over 50V (such as 230V AC).
Attempting to install such products without the proper qualifications can not only compromise performance and pose a significant safety risk, but also may invalidate any manufacturer’s warranties.
